The following is a list of lakes in Oklahoma located entirely (or partially, as in the case of Lake Texoma) in the state. Swimming, fishing, and/or boating are permitted in some of these lakes, but not all. Oklahoma has more than 200 lakes created by dams. All lakes listed are man-made. Oklahoma's only natural lakes are oxbow and playa lakes ...

Freshwater fish are fish species that spend some or all of their lives in bodies of fresh water such as rivers, lakes, ponds and inland wetlands, where the salinity is less than 1.05%. These environments differ from marine habitats in many ways, especially the difference in levels of osmolarity .
